GOLDKAFER

 

 

Goldkafer’s Sire Goldstern sired no less than 35 Advanced showjumpers making Golstern a leading Sire of competition horses today. Of his younger crops Glorieux, the Oldenburg Champion Stallion of 1987, German Riding horse Champion of 1988 and Reserve Champion of the 1989 Stallion Performance Test is without a doubt the most popular descendant. The Approved Stallion Goldfurst has successfully competed in Dressage up to Grand Prix level in the US.

 

Goldstern's sire, Gotthard was the most popular sire of showjumpers in the seventies. .Ever since a statistical record of progeny winnings was established in 1975, he had been the leading stallion for show jumping for 7 consecutive years. Goldstern's Dam Sire Waidmannsdank is a guarantee for rideability and today he exerts an enormous influence via his daughters who produced Akzent II and Gardeulan I & II. Goldstern is the GrandSire of Feiner Stern, an impressive stallion.

 

Goldkafer’s Damsire is Freiherr. After a convincing Stallion Performance test as the best of the Oldenburg lot in 1979 Freiherr was awarded the title of Main Premium winner in 1980, due to the assessment of his first foal crop. He also produced Feiner Stern who is the Sire of Feinbrand. Freiherr is probably the most prominent son of the famous foundation Sire Furioso II. Freiherr’s Dam Sire Agram and Ferdinand are the basis the world wide reputation of Hanoverians being the best showjumpers in the world. Freiherr is a producer of both Dressage and Showjumping horses that are capable of competing internationally. Freiherr is regarded as one of the most influential sons of the great Furioso II, the Selle Francais Stallion imported to Oldenburg in 1968 Georg Vorwerk. Freiherr’s Dam Almentanne produced two other Approved Stallions, the full brothers Furst Agram and Furi Agram. Her Sire Agram produced the international showjumpers Anakonda, Abadir and Agent (who competed at the 1976 Olympics with Paul Schockemohle and went on to earn 130,000DM).

 

Freiherr won the Oldenburg Stallion Licensing in 1978, the next year he won the Performance Test and in 1980 he was crowned Main Premium Winner on the basis of his first foal crop. He has a number of outstanding offspring including Weltwunder (Champion mare of her age group at Aachen in 1986 and the Dam of Donnerschwee), the mare Love Story, a DLG Winner, his Champion Stallion son Feiner Stern and the Dressage star Flashdancer ridden in to 6th place at the WEG in 1994 by the Irish competitor Anna Merveldt-Steffens.
